Actually, I think his problem now is that he fades after about five innings. I saw it with the Reds -- even in his good games, Bailey weakened later on in the games. He hasn't had a lot of longer outings in his brief career -- another sign that he needs more seasoning.

I doubt that his confidence is shot. He seems like a competitive, confident young pitcher. But he is too young to be a successful major league pitcher right now, needs some work, and should get it at AAA.
